Some say Oscar Peterson said this was his best. Vol. IV is about solo piano, but one could be forgiven at times to think that there are multiple players and an entire rhythm section at work. And those ballads. They are absolutely beautiful. Nice moment: the end of Bye Bye Blackbird...

Listening, completely spellbound, throughout the ballad 'I Should Care'. The strummed chord at the end reminds me of something similar he did on his excellent album "Nigerian Marketplace" or was it at a North Sea Jazz concert? I have to check my OP collection.

The piano on this SACD is nice and weighty with a warm sound, but it seems at times somewhat unnaturally stretched in my system, or diffuse. It's different than on "Mellow Mood", Vol.V. Perhaps because the other version is a trio and this is solo piano. Perhaps because I listened to my vinyl version of Mellow Mood in between. The recording technique may play a role here. Again I give it four stars. Perhaps over time as I play these SACD's multiple times I will adjust the stars to a 5 rating. These are very good recordings - producing an analog and luxurious sound. There are not many solo pianists that can hold my attention - I tend not to like solo piano that much. OP is the exception to the rule.
